Project Overview
The 'Soyabean Bariyan Automatic Plant' project is designed to automate the production of soyabean baris, a nutritious and protein-rich breakfast food. This project leverages advanced technology to streamline the manufacturing process, ensuring high efficiency and product consistency. Soyabean baris are made from soy flour, which is rich in protein and essential fats, making them a healthy alternative to traditional breakfast items. The automated plant utilizes modern machinery for mixing, extruding, and shaping the soyabean mixture, reducing labor costs and minimizing human error. With increasing health consciousness among consumers, there is a growing demand for plant-based protein sources, positioning soyabean baris as a favorable option in the breakfast segment. Furthermore, the plant's automation facilitates scalability, allowing for increased production volumes to meet market demand. The focus on energy efficiency and sustainability in the production process aligns with current trends, making this project not only viable but also environmentally conscious. Overall, the ‘Soyabean Bariyan Automatic Plant’ aims to tap into the expanding market for nutritious breakfast foods while offering an innovative solution for food producers.

SWOT Analysis
Strengths
- High nutritional value of soyabean as a protein source
- Automated production ensuring consistency and quality
- Lower labor costs through reduced manual intervention
Weaknesses
- Dependence on soyabean supply and price fluctuations
- Consumer perception issues regarding soy products
- Initial capital investment for automation technology
Opportunities
- Expanding market for gluten-free and healthy breakfast options
- Potential for product diversification into other soy-based snacks
- Growing number of health-conscious consumers seeking alternatives to meat
Threats
- Intense competition from established breakfast food brands
- Market perception challenges related to plant-based proteins
- Potential regulatory changes affecting food production standards
Raw Materials Required
- Soybean flour
- Vegetable oil
- Spices
- Salt
- Water

How much investment is required?
Total capital investment ranges from ₹440,000 to ₹19,800,000 depending on the scale of operation. This covers plant and machinery, civil work, pre-operative expenses, and working capital. Larger scales require proportionally higher investment but typically offer better returns.
When does this project break even?
At the larger investment scale, the expected break-even is approximately approx. 4 years at approximately 80.00% capacity utilisation. Smaller setups may reach break-even sooner due to lower fixed costs relative to the capacity.
